<P>PROBLEM TO BE SOLVED: To uniformly fire alumina as a material to be fired with one kind of a heating element generating heat substantially equivalent to the material to be fired without additionally providing a heating means or a heating element even if a material having small microwave absorption at a low temperature such as alumina is the material to be fired. <P>SOLUTION: The heating element generating heat by the irradiation with microwave is formed from aggregate and an inorganic binder. The aggregate is an alumina particle and the inorganic binder contains Na<SB>2</SB>O component and is sodium silicate. The heating element also contains an inorganic fiber as a reinforcing fiber. The inorganic fiber is an alumina fiber or a mullite fiber. A coating material contains the aggregate, the inorganic binder, the inorganic fiber, water and a thickener. A refractory insulating material for the microwave firing furnace has a heat generating layer on one surface of a base material. The heat generating layer is formed from the coating material. <P>COPYRIGHT: (C)2005,JPO&NCIPI |
